Discount levels

Guys (& girls), I'm just talking to my dealer about trading in my near 3 year old for a new replacement. Initial offer is £1k below book and zero discount (we call them stealers for a reason it seems).

Any indications of what level of discounts are available in these days on an E90?

Likely to be a 320D Business Edi with a couple of extras.

Price up a car on an online broker site like this one:

http://www.broker4cars.co.uk/

You should be looking for around 12% discount on the list price. With regard to your trade in, why would you accept anything less than book value?
